NHibernate引入自定义Membership和Role 了,代码已经签入CodePlex: [url]http://www.codeplex.com/nhibernateprovider[/url] ,具体的内容参看作者blog:
Custom Membership and Role Providers using NHibernate , 看了它的代码实现的相当的不错,我也想移植这个工程到IBatisNet,为IBatisNet的asp.net快速开发集成Membership,直接使用Asp.net新增加的一系列功能。不过,看了nhibernateprovider 的实现不是很满意,我的想法是直接集成进Castle框架,Castle的IOC来管理对象的生命周期。所以将来在有时间的时候使用IBatisNet移植nhibernateprovider.各位使用NHibernate和IBatisNet的同学近来交流一下想法。
本文转自 张善友 51CTO博客,原文链接:http://blog.51cto.com/shanyou/74167,如需转载请自行联系原作者

打算为IBatisNet 引入自定义Membership和Role相关推荐

  1. [导入]Nhibernate引入自定义Membership和Role

    Custom Membership and Role Providers using NHibernate 该工程已经迁入CodePlex 地址 http://www.codeplex.com/nhi ...

  2. Laravel 引入自定义类库或第三方类库

    https://www.cnblogs.com/mouseleo/p/9075187.html 强烈建议引入的类 都是含有命名空间的,这样使用起来就不会出现重名的情况.!!当然,没有命名空间也可以使用 ...

  3. golang 导入自定义包_goLang引入自定义包的方法

    看完golang的基本语法后,为了模块化编程,试用了下golang的包管理,结果真踩了几个坑,总结一下吧. 一. 设置$GOPATH环境变量 golang和C或php不一样,不会自动查找当前路径下的文 ...

  4. ElementUI引入自定义图标

    目录 步骤说明 新建项目 添加图标 项目设置 文件引入 使用技巧 步骤说明 新建项目 在iconfont网站的"资源管理->我的项目"页面里新建项目,注意"Font ...

  5. uni-app引入自定义图标库——Iconfont-阿里巴巴

    uni-app修炼之路(四) 导语 [Iconfont 官网](https://www.iconfont.cn) 1.首先在[官网](https://www.iconfont.cn)登录注册,选择你需 ...

  6. 前端React项目的Next.js项目通过CSS引入自定义字体文件

    最近在Web3的项目,需要引入自定义字体,做下记录: 1. 如果是下载的字体文件,直接能使用的就不需要转换,如果是TTF格式则需要转换成eot.svg.woff.woff2,这里提供一个网站Font ...

  7. uniapp引入自定义组件canvas 不现实,运行到微信小程序端时会报错

    问题1 在引入自定义canvas组件时,在微信开发者工具中为空白,和h5中不现实 原因 在微信开发者工具 错误案例,没有加实例化this 在h5中不实现为空白是没有onReady里面实例化canvas ...

  8. 【笔记11】uniapp点击复制;mysql数据库存储emoji表情;Java 二维码生成;uniapp引入自定义图标

    目录 前言 一.uniapp 实现点击复制某段文本 二.MySQL 数据库存储 emoji 表情 三.Layui 的富文本编辑器 四.谷歌 Java 二维码生成 (1) 引入 MAVEN 依赖 五.微 ...

  9. laravel引入自定义全局函数

    laravel引入全局函数 1.新建文件app/Helper/functions.php 2.在functions.php自定义函数 3.在/composer.json中在加载文件 "aut ...

  10. nginx引入自定义的配置文件

    nginx使用过程中,很多配置都需要靠修改 nginx.conf 文件完成:改的多了,配置文件长到不忍直视,一个疏忽就会出现错误,倒是启动失败: 今天要说的就是,自定义一个 配置文件,例如 lud.c ...

最新文章

  1. ubuntu系统无法ssh登录--安装openssh
  2. java红牛农场答案_Java面向对象程序设计实验指导与习题解答(21世纪高等学校计算机专业实用规划教材)...
  3. Redis高效性探索--线程IO模型,通信协议
  4. 爬虫之基于线程池异步抓取
  5. c# uri.host_C#| 具有示例的Uri.Equality()运算符
  6. mysql工作表格制作教程_Access制作复杂报表
  7. 判断Python输入是否为数字
  8. vim中实现javascript代码自动完成功能
  9. React 第九章 表单的使用
  10. 我的世界中国版服务器存档位置,我的世界中国版如何自己上传本地的mod和存档...
  11. c语言printf、sprintf、vsprintf用法和区别
  12. Dart网络编程-备忘录
  13. mysql qpstps测试_mysql操作日志
  14. 连锁零售行业ERP解决方案
  15. 从有序数组中找出某个数出现的次数
  16. 多种modelsim版本下载地址
  17. linux默认超级用户密码,新手:ubuntu超级管理员的密码设置
  18. 核磁共振波谱仪基础知识及常见问题
  19. Timer定时器用法详解
  20. qq系统软件测试计划,软件测试设计报告案例——qq空间.doc

热门文章

  1. 走进缓存的世界(二) - 缓存设计
  2. C#学习笔记(三):值类型、引用类型及参数传递
  3. cmd创建一个用户并升级成管理员
  4. 借助 Clay 编写 不可思议 的 c# 代码
  5. mysql数据库优化6_mysql数据库优化
  6. 再探Linux内核write系统调用操作的原子性
  7. Camera 初始化(Preview) 二(HAL3的流程)
  8. S3C2440时钟电源管理
  9. Linux虚拟文件系统(概述)
  10. error: ‘SA_INTERRUPT’ undeclared (first use in this function)